Защо е необходим паралелизъм в СУБД?
Защо е необходим паралелизъм в СУБД?

Видео: Защо е необходим паралелизъм в СУБД?

Видео: Защо е необходим паралелизъм в СУБД?
Видео: Любовь и голуби (FullHD, комедия, реж. Владимир Меньшов, 1984 г.) 2024, Може
Anonim

Причини за използване Паралелност методът на контрол е СУБД : Да се прилага изолация чрез взаимно изключване между конфликтни транзакции. За разрешаване на конфликтни проблеми четене-запис и писане-запис. Системата трябва да контролира взаимодействието между едновременните транзакции.

Що се отнася до това, какво е паралелност в СУБД?

Данни едновременност означава, че много потребители имат достъп до данни едновременно. Съгласуваност на данните означава, че всеки потребител вижда последователен изглед на данните, включително видими промени, направени от собствените транзакции на потребителя и транзакции на други потребители.

Впоследствие въпросът е какви са техниките за контрол на паралелността в СУБД? Разпределена СУБД - Контрол на паралелността

  • Еднофазен протокол за заключване.
  • Двуфазен протокол за заключване.
  • Разпределен двуфазен алгоритъм за заключване.
  • Контрол на паралелността на разпределените времеви марки.
  • Конфликтни графики.
  • Алгоритъм за управление на разпределен оптимистичен паралелност.

Освен това, как се обработва едновременността в базата данни?

Има много начини, по които проблемът на едновременност може да бъде решен чрез a СУБД . Основните методи са: Подреждане на времеви отпечатъци: Всеки път, когато стартира транзакция, с нея се свързва времеви печат. След това конфликтните транзакции се планират и изпълняват или прекратяват и рестартират.

Какво представлява проблемът с паралелността?

Проблеми с паралелността . Паралелност се отнася до споделянето на ресурси от множество интерактивни потребители или приложни програми едновременно. Мениджърът на базата данни контролира този достъп, за да предотврати нежелани ефекти, като: Загубени актуализации.

Препоръчано: